Understanding Equipment Financing

Equipment financing refers to a specific kind of business loan or lease aimed at assisting businesses in acquiring essential items such as machinery, vehicles, technology, and tools. Unlike generic business loans, this type of financing uses the purchased equipment as collateral—this translates to reduced interest rates, quicker approvals, and no need to secure additional personal or business assets..

By 2026, equipment financing is still among the most accessible funding options for businesses in Somerset. Given that lenders can reclaim the equipment in case of default, the approval standards tend to be more lenient compared to unsecured loans. Many lenders will finance up to a percentage of the fair market value of the equipment.Repayment schedules are designed to correspond with the anticipated useful life of the asset, ensuring your monthly payments align with the income the equipment generates.

Whether upgrading machinery in a construction project, equipping a restaurant kitchen, or expanding a fleet in logistics, this financing solution enables you to conserve working capital while putting profit-generating assets to work right away.

Eligible Equipment for Financing

Just about any tangible business asset with a specific useful life can be financed through this method. Common examples include:

  • Heavy Machinery and Equipment - such as excavators, bulldozers, cranes, and concrete mixers.
  • Commercial Vehicles - including box trucks, semi-trailers, and delivery vans.
  • Manufacturing Machinery - such as CNC machines and assembly line systems.
  • Medical and Dental Equipment - including MRI machines and dental chairs.
  • Restaurant and Food Service Appliances - like commercial ovens and refrigeration units.
  • Technology and IT Equipment - such as servers, computers, and specialized software.
  • Agricultural Equipment - including tractors and irrigation systems.
  • Office and Professional Equipment items such as copiers, furniture systems, communication tools, and security devices

To qualify for equipment financing in Somerset, certain criteria typically need to be met. This may include aspects such as creditworthiness, business history, and financial stability, ensuring you are well-positioned to manage repayments comfortably.

The equipment acts as collateral, which means the criteria for approvals are usually less strict compared to unsecured loans. Lenders commonly seek the following:

  • A personal credit score of at least 600 (some may accept scores starting at 550 for used equipment)
  • A minimum of one year in business (new ventures might qualify with strong personal credit and an initial down payment)
  • Annual earnings of $100,000 or more (this can vary based on the loan amount desired)
  • An estimate or invoice from the seller or dealer detailing the equipment
  • A down payment amount that varies based on your credit profile and the age of the equipment
  • No recent bankruptcies or unresolved tax liens
  • Business bank statements from the last 3-6 months

Frequently Asked Questions About Equipment Financing

Is it possible to finance used equipment?

Absolutely. Many equipment finance providers are open to funding both new and pre-owned machinery. However, terms and rates may vary. Financing for used equipment often has a limit based on the appraised fair market value rather than the outright purchase price. Additionally, the equipment should be in good working condition, with some lenders stipulating it be under 10 years old. Expect slightly higher rates on used equipment compared to new, along with shorter repayment periods.

What is the required down payment for equipment financing?

The down payment needed can differ based on factors such as your credit score, how long you’ve been in business, and the equipment type. Typically, borrowers with high credit scores (700+) and established businesses (over 2 years) may qualify for financing with no down payment on new equipment. In contrast, newer businesses, those with lower credit scores, or if financing used or specialized equipment, may need to provide a higher down payment. A larger down payment could lead to reduced interest rates and smaller monthly installments.

How quickly can I secure equipment financing?

Equipment financing is typically one of the faster funding options available. Online platforms can provide approvals within 24 hours and release funds within 3 to 5 business days. In contrast, traditional banks and credit unions may take 1 to 3 weeks due to their extensive review processes. Financing through dealers can also be expedited for smaller purchases, akin to auto loan processes. On the other hand, SBA-backed equipment loans—like those from the 504 program—generally take longer, around 45 to 90 days, but offer lower rates for qualifying businesses.
